chhung3 發表於 16-10-26 16:55

Log scale volume

想請教一個問題。我是用log scale看volume的。問題是當有日子該股票完全沒有交易時,log 0 就變成undefined value, 於是整個volume都會不出圖。

但如果將0的volume改成1, volume的每日變化又會變得不明顯,請問有甚麼好方法來解決嗎﹖

Blake 發表於 16-10-27 00:10

0變 0.1會怎樣??
變-10嗎

TrendRover 發表於 16-10-27 05:06

本帖最後由 TrendRover 於 16-10-27 05:08 編輯

log 0.00000000000000000000000000000001=-100 ?但<1張沒意義, so-1-2 -0.1 都ok判斷<0就 .................

chhung3 發表於 16-10-27 16:35

其實將0轉為1可以部分解決問題的,因為log 1 = 0.問題是那會將其他日子的volume扁平化了,Log scale 後肉眼很難看到幾十%的量變化。
有沒有辦法將他轉做empty之類的值﹖

Blake 發表於 16-10-27 17:25

chhung3 發表於 16-10-27 16:35
其實將0轉為1可以部分解決問題的,因為log 1 = 0.問題是那會將其他日子的volume扁平化了,Log scale 後肉眼 ...


所以其實跟視窗內的最大量有關若將1~max定義為9成的Y軸範圍,就可以自動算出0應該是多少值才能佔其中的1成

chhung3 發表於 16-10-28 13:31

Blake 發表於 16-10-27 17:25
所以其實跟視窗內的最大量有關若將1~max定義為9成的Y軸範圍,就可以自動算出0應該是多少值才能佔其中的1 ...

那要每隻股個別設定﹖每次都轉不是很麻煩嗎﹖
還是可以經AFL 設定﹖

Blake 發表於 16-10-28 14:16

chhung3 發表於 16-10-28 13:31
那要每隻股個別設定﹖每次都轉不是很麻煩嗎﹖
還是可以經AFL 設定﹖

AmiBroker我不懂
只是提供一下數學上的想法哩
頁: [1]
查看完整版本: Log scale volume